How much does it cost to rent an apartment in 10115?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| 10115 Studio Apartments | $3,216 | $1,405 | $6,467 |
| 10115 1 Bedroom Apartments | $3,844 | $1,750 | $12,500 |
| 10115 2 Bedroom Apartments | $4,723 | $1,200 | $16,400 |
| 10115 3 Bedroom Apartments | $5,489 | $1,995 | $35,836 |
| 10115 4 Bedroom Apartments | $3,231 | $1,595 | $24,792 |
| 10115 5 Bedroom Apartments | $8,321 | $4,800 | $12,990 |
| 10115 6 Bedroom Apartments | $11,747 | $10,995 | $12,500 |
